It is not clear where this stone comes from. One possibility is  Dominicanerplein 5 and was relocated here in 1955. That would indicate a possible connection with the Dominican monastery there. The other option is that the gable stone with the cross comes from Wycker Brugstraat 50, when that building was shortened a bit in 1882 at the construction of the Percée, that is, when the facade with the gable stone was demolished.
